The women’s classics season kicks off this weekend with the elite Omloop Het Nieuwsblad, 128 kilometres of cobbles and vicious short climbs. Among the teams on the start line will be long-standing UCI continental outfit Le Col Wahoo. Rouleur’s Rachel Jary joined riders and staff at their pre-season training camp to find a team raring to get stuck in. 

And host Ian Parkinson talks to Irish champion Imogen Cotter as she recovers from a horrific training crash in Girona.
